SR-IOV: match on PCI address, don't do runtime config

Populate the sriov-netplan-shim interfaces.yaml config with PCI
address of interfaces. This is necessary as the VFs may be
configured at a time in the boot sequence where interface naming
has not settled yet.

Stop doing runtime reconfiguration of SR-IOV, in addition to being
detrimental to any virtual machine instance consuming the VF this
will break NIC firmware in some configurations.

Merge after:
https://github.com/juju/charm-helpers/pull/549
https://github.com/openstack-charmers/charm-layer-ovn/pull/31

Change-Id: I397a2a82501c565724d6fce6b49f7b68d57d47fd
Closes-Bug: #1908351
This commit is contained in:
Frode Nordahl 2020-12-16 12:43:49 +01:00
parent 3135f33aa4
commit c194f7e9ca
1 changed files with 1 additions and 1 deletions

View File

@ -2,4 +2,4 @@
# when dependencies of the charm change,
# but nothing in the charm needs to.
# simply change the uuid to something new
88bba255-f11b-47b5-8a49-b0c5d504055f
63adada5-238b-4675-b9ff-bcefca644795